ONE of the businesses to move out of Bracknell town centre ahead of its redevelopment has opened up on a new site in Ascot.

Family-owned funeral directors AJ Brooke says it is very much business as usual after settling into the premises on Fernbank Road, North Ascot.

Its previous premises in Broadway is to be demolished later this year, along with other buildings, in the street, to make way for Bracknell's new shopping and leisure development.

AJ Brooke is run by husband and wife partnership Gemma and Dan Pacitto, with Gemma's sister Lisa, 25.

Mrs Pacitto, 35, said: "It's about making a friendly environment, making people feel at home.

"Our selling point is the reason why families come back to us. I arrange the funeral and conduct the service and look after their loved-ones."
